Dance Research Journal is a peer-reviewed premiere publication for dance scholarship of international reach and includes articles, book reviews, and lists books received.  Published articles address dance history, theory, pedagogy, politics, science, ethnography, and intersections with cultural, gender, critical race, and diasporic studies among others. DRJ is committed to cross-disciplinary research with a dance perspective.  

Contributions for publication consideration are open to both members and nonmembers of CORD, and will be accepted at any time.
